The article proposes a two-layered system for distributed computation. The setup combines two different tools - Globus and Mosix - in order to harness the computing power wasted in unused student laboratories. The system is easy to set up and use. We present the results of experiments on a simple testbed, using the Google PageRank Algorithm as an example task.
